NAB 2002 Roundup

Camera, Editing, Events & Screenings, Filmmaking, High Definition, The Media / May 16, 2002 by David Tames

The annual conference of the National Association of Broadcasters (NAB) is the largest electronic media show in the world and provides an opportunity to see in one place what is new in production and post. Attendance was off about 16% this year, but no surprise given the Internet bust, 9-11, and the recession. All in all the mood was reasonably upbeat with plenty of new products and announcements. In this article I covered some of the highlights from the show held April 7-11 in Las Vegas.
